Java中List集合去重方法以及效率对比
List集合相信大家在开发过程中几乎都会用到。有时候难免会遇到集合里的数据是重复的,需要进行去除。今天就给大家讲解一下List集合去重的常见及常用的四种方式。这种方式是大部分最先想到的,也是最简单的实现方式。而HashSet有一个构造函数,在初始化时可以直接添加元素。其中,HashSet不能保证顺序不变,所以此方式不能保证List集合原来的顺序不变。最后,把旧集合清空,把新集合元素赋值给旧集合。为了演示方式,随机生成0-500之间的20000个整数字符串,并存入List集合,并在相应代码打印相关时间进行对比。